生成树协议详解 | AI生成和翻译
问题:https://www.youtube.com/watch?v=6MW5P6Ci7lw&t=497s 上的视频说了什么?
回答:
| 该视频是由 PowerCert Animated Videos 频道制作的动画教育解释,标题为“Spanning Tree Protocol | CCNA - Explained”。它解释了网络中的生成树协议 (STP),旨在达到 CCNA 级别的理解。 |
总结
视频涵盖了:
- 交换机如何处理局域网中的广播。
- 当多个交换机冗余连接时,广播环路(也称为广播风暴)的问题,这可能导致网络瘫痪。
- STP 如何通过选举根桥、指定端口和阻塞某些端口来防止这些环路,从而在保持冗余的同时创建无环路拓扑。
- 关键概念:BPDU(桥协议数据单元)、桥 ID(优先级 + MAC 地址)、根端口、指定端口、阻塞端口以及基于链路速度的路径成本。
- STP 发展简史。
- 广播风暴的演示。
该视频时长约 11-12 分钟,动画清晰,旁白清晰。
字幕(整理和格式化的旁白)
“大家好,在本视频中,我们将讨论生成树协议。
当网络设备想要与其他网络设备通信时,首先需要知道这些设备的 MAC 地址。它们通过向网络广播信号来询问该设备的 MAC 地址,从而找到 MAC 地址。一旦 MAC 地址已知,就可以进行通信。
例如,如果计算机 A 想要与此网络上的另一台计算机通信,它会发出一个广播帧。交换机会将该广播转发给连接到它的每个设备。
在典型的网络中,您会有一台交换机和多台计算机组成一个局域网。但为了冗余(以防交换机或电缆故障),管理员可能会使用多个交换机。这会创建多条路径,但也可能导致广播环路。
如果计算机 A 广播以查找计算机 C,广播会在交换机之间无限循环,导致广播风暴,淹没网络并使其停止运行。
这就是开发生成树协议的原因——在使用多个交换机时防止广播环路。
STP 通过阻塞交换机上的某些端口来工作。它通过首先选举一个根桥(最重要的交换机)来确定要阻塞哪些端口。
交换机通过 BPDU(桥协议数据单元)进行通信,其中包含桥 ID(优先级值 + VLAN 号 + MAC 地址)。具有最低桥 ID 的交换机成为根桥。
默认情况下,优先级为 32768。如果相同,则最低的 MAC 地址获胜。
根桥上的端口是指定端口(远离根桥的端口)。
在非根交换机上,选择根端口——到根桥路径成本最低(最快链路)的端口。
路径成本(示例):
- 1 Gbps:成本 4
- 100 Mbps:成本 19
- 10 Mbps:成本 100
视频随后讨论了阻塞端口(大约在 7:34 处),开发/历史(大约在 8:31 处,靠近链接的时间戳 ~8:17),最后以广播风暴演示结束(9:10)。
特定时间戳附近(t=497s ≈ 8:17)
旁白转入历史:讨论 STP 的开发(最初由 Digital Equipment Corporation 的 Radia Perlman 在 20 世纪 80 年代开发)及其演变(例如,后来标准如 RSTP 中的改进)。
参考资料:
- https://www.youtube.com/watch?v=6MW5P6Ci7lw